The Power of Diverse Perspectives: Unlocking Innovation through Inclusive Teams
In today’s fast-paced, ever-evolving business landscape, staying ahead of the curve isn’t just about adapting to the latest trends or technologies—it’s about fostering an environment where creativity and innovation can thrive. At the heart of this revolution are diverse teams, bringing together individuals from a wide range of backgrounds, experiences, and perspectives. The power of diverse perspectives is not just a buzzword; it’s a tangible force that can unlock new levels of innovation, problem-solving, and success. By embracing diversity, organizations can break down barriers and tap into a wealth of ideas and insights that might otherwise go unexplored.
The Foundations of Innovation
So, what makes diverse teams so potent when it comes to driving innovation? The answer lies in the unique blend of experiences, skills, and viewpoints that each team member brings to the table. When individuals from different walks of life come together, they challenge each other’s assumptions, share knowledge, and collectively push the boundaries of what’s possible. This melting pot of ideas and approaches not only enriches the team’s understanding of the challenges they’re facing but also equips them with the tools to develop more nuanced, effective solutions. In essence, diversity becomes the catalyst for a creative explosion, where the whole is truly greater than the sum of its parts.
The Benefits of Inclusive Teams
But the advantages of diverse teams extend far beyond the realm of innovation. Inclusive teams are more likely to understand and cater to a broader customer base, recognizing and responding to needs that might be overlooked by more homogenous groups. This, in turn, can lead to increased customer satisfaction, loyalty, and ultimately, a competitive edge in the market. Moreover, diverse teams tend to be more resilient and better equipped to navigate complex, rapidly changing environments. By leveraging their varied perspectives and experiences, these teams can identify and mitigate risks more effectively, making them more adaptable and sustainable in the long run.
